    What Exactly Are These Magical Clusters?

    These little guys are best described as chewy, crunchy, fruity candy bites that take almost no time to make and require zero baking. They’ve got creamy white chocolate (yes, the kind that melts if you so much as glance at it too hard), chewy dried cranberries, buttery toasted pecans, and a sprinkle of unsweetened coconut for texture.

    Think of them as a cross between candy bark and a trail mix bar. Only prettier.

    The Core Ingredients (and Why They Work)

    Here’s what makes the base version tick:

    IngredientWhy It Matters
    White chocolate chips (Lily’s or regular)Smooth, sweet base that binds everything together
    Dried cranberries (50% less sugar or regular)Tart contrast to the sweet chocolate
    Pecans (toasted or straight from the bag)Crunchy, rich, and nutty
    Unsweetened coconut flakesAdds soft chew and mild tropical flavor
    Coconut oil (optional)Helps melt the chocolate smoothly

    “You don’t want so much fruit and nut that you lose the chocolate. Balance is key.” – A wise woman with foil and a microwave


    How to Make Them (No, Seriously, It’s This Easy)

    Step 1: Melt the chocolate

    Place your white chocolate chips in a microwave-safe bowl. Add about a teaspoon of coconut oil. Microwave for 50 seconds (maybe 60 depending on your microwave), then stir. They’ll look solid at first—don’t fall for it. Just stir gently. They melt faster than they look.

    Step 2: Mix in the goodies

    Add:

    • ½ cup dried cranberries
    • ¾ cup chopped pecans
    • ¼ cup unsweetened coconut

    Stir until everything’s coated in chocolate. Add more nuts if it feels too runny.

    Step 3: Drop and chill

    Scoop spoonfuls onto a foil-lined (and lightly sprayed) tray. Chill in the fridge for 30 minutes or pop in the freezer for 10–20 if you’re impatient. Top with a few extra cranberries to look fancy.


    Tips from the Microwave Trenches

    • Don’t over-zap your chocolate. Once it starts to look glossy, stop. Stirring finishes the job.
    • Balance the mix-ins. If you add too much fruit and nut, it won’t hold together. You need enough melted chocolate to coat everything.
    • Spray your foil. Or use parchment paper. Anything to keep them from sticking.
    • Use what you’ve got. Seriously. Pretzels, raisins, sunflower seeds, even mini marshmallows. If it mixes and sets, it fits.

    5 Ways to Customize Your Clusters

    Want to riff on the classic? Here’s how to shake things up:

    1. Chocolate swap: Try dark or milk chocolate instead of white.
    2. Nut mix-up: Use almonds, walnuts, or even peanuts.
    3. Fruit swap: Go for dried cherries, blueberries, or chopped apricots.
    4. Spice it up: Add a pinch of cinnamon or a dash of sea salt.
    5. Add a crunch: Crushed pretzels or granola bring a new texture.

    Global Vibes: Similar Treats Around the World

    It’s funny how every culture has some version of this mix-and-drop candy.

    • Germany has Schoko-Crossies, which are chocolate-coated cornflake clusters.
    • India has nut-and-seed brittle called chikki, sometimes drizzled with white chocolate during festive seasons.
    • France makes rochers coco, coconut balls dipped in chocolate.

    Three Mistakes to Avoid

    1. Overloading the mix. Too much fruit or nut, and they won’t hold.
    2. Using wet ingredients. Keep it all dry so the chocolate sets properly.
    3. Skipping the chill. Warm clusters are sticky and messy. Give them time to set.
